Sonoco, a global leader in metal packaging, continues its global expansion following the acquisition of Eviosys in December 2024, standing out for its commitment to sustainability and technological innovation.
Among its main innovations is an augmented reality (AR) tool that allows brands to visualize packaging in 3D, customize colors, finishes, and designs in real time, and generate unique concepts using artificial intelligence. This platform streamlines the design and production process, reduces waste, and improves the customer experience.
Sonoco is also promoting three new elements in its packaging:
- Ecopeel™: three-piece can that reduces CO₂ emissions by 20%, offering fully recyclable and waste-free packaging.
- Horizon™ Overcap: ultra-lightweight and recyclable metal cap that reduces CO₂ emissions by 33%.
- Orbit™ 66: high-performance closure that halves the force required to open the package.
In addition, the company is exploring packaging trends aimed at Generation Z, in collaboration with the Caramel agency. These include solutions for confectionery, cookies, perfumery, spirits, tea, and coffee in premium or gift formats, aimed at attracting new consumers through creative and functional design.
These initiatives reinforce Sonoco’s commitment to sustainability and innovation, backed by its perfect score of 100/100 in the Ecovadis Platinum certification in environmental performance for two consecutive years.
